Chichester Festival Theatre is a theatre and Grade II* listed building situated in Oaklands Park in the city of Chichester, West Sussex, England. Designed by Philip Powell and Hidalgo Moya, it was opened by its founder Leslie Evershed-Martin in 1962. Chichester Festival Theatre is situated 1,600 feet west of St Richard’s Outpatients.

Chichester Castle stood in the city of the same name in West Sussex. Shortly after the Norman Conquest of England, Roger de Montgomery ordered the construction of a castle at Chichester. Chichester Castle is situated 1,600 feet southwest of St Richard’s Outpatients.

Apuldram or Appledram is a small parish and a village on the northeastern upper reach of Chichester Harbour about two miles south-west of the centre of Chichester in West Sussex, England. Apuldram is situated 2 miles southwest of St Richard’s Outpatients.
